Definition of package
a wrapped container (computer science) written programs or procedures or rules and associated documentation pertaining to the operation of a computer system and that are stored in read/write memory; "the market for software is expected to expand" a collection of things wrapped or boxed together put into a box; "box the gift, please" Similar Words: parcel ,
